- W2004694207 abstract "Abstract Over a three year period a group of well service contractors, working in an alliance project for a major E&P operator on the North Slope of Alaska, has delivered continuous improvement in health, safety and environmental incident rates. Compounded year-on-year reductions of over 20% in overall incident rates (and similar reductions in risk-specific incident rates) have been achieved through periods of both rapid expansion and of major contraction in activity levels. This paper is a case-study that describes and explores a range of management practices that have been critical to HSE performance delivery for the project. Emphasis is placed on what are believed to be the primary reasons for the improvements that have been achieved. In the performance measurement section, the selection development of performance metrics, benchmarks and objectives is described, with emphasis on the evolution of the performance measurement process over the life of the project. Performance data sets are presented and, where relevant, bench-marked against groups exposed to similar risks. In the management leadership section, the methods chosen to ensure exceptional demonstration of commitment by the project leadership team are discussed. The development, application and continuous revision (through four versions in the first three years of the project) of an integrated project HSE management plan is described in detail. There were significant differences between the scope and the effectiveness of the HSE management programs in the ten contractors associated with the project. The methodology used to deliver consistent application of the program amongst the primary contractors and amongst the sub-contractor and third-party suppliers is also discussed. The evolution of the use of incentives both for the project contractors and for the individual employees is described. In conclusion, plans for future management program development are described." @default.
